Dog-friendly cottages with enclosed gardens in Dorset

Enjoy a trip to Dorset with your beloved four-legged friend, where you can explore rolling countryside, epic beaches and historic towns and villages together. Popular dog-friendly attractions in Dorset include RSPB nature reserves, the ruins of Corfe Castle, Swanage Railway, Sandsfoot Castle and the Dinosaur Museum – so there’s no need to leave your dog behind if you want to enjoy an action-packed doggie Dorset holiday. Or you could walk along the Jurassic Coast – a UNESCO World Heritage Site, or along the South West Coast Path, for walkies with a view that can’t be beat. Plus, the countryside in the wider Dorset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ty has plenty of public trails to explore with your tufty-pawed pal by your side too.
